
What is Google Partner setup?
Google Partner Setup is a built-in app on Android devices that operates in the background, fixing technical issues to ensure everything runs smoothly on your Android device. This app plays a crucial role in configuring phone numbers, websites, and other account-related settings across multiple devices.
How do I install Google partner setup?
Google Partner Setup is a pre-installed app you'll find on Android devices with Google Mobile Services. It runs quietly in the background to keep things running smoothly on your phone. The Google Partner Setup App comes pre-installed on newer devices, while older devices up to OS 8 have it automatically installed.
How do I join Google Partners?
Instructions
- Go to the Google Partners website.
- Click Join Google Partners.
- If you aren't already signed in to your Google Ads account, sign in. …
- Review the disclaimer and Terms of Service, then click Accept and continue.
- Select the Google Ads manager account that represents your company.
How do I remove the Google Partner Setup app?
On most Android phones, Google Partner Setup is a protected system app. You won't find an uninstall button, and the Disable option is usually greyed out—unless you have root access or use ADB commands. Even if you remove it, nothing improves. There's no gain in storage, speed, or battery life.
